Actually, no... It is NOT theoritically possible.
Time diliation is not about going to the past/future to meet "yourself".
It is about difference of elapsed time between two different people.

It is actually happening all the time among us but its effect is too small that we cannot observe it.
To state it more clearly for those who havent taken college-level physics courses with labs,
it is like, 100000 years for people living on the Earth can actually be only 10 years for other people in other spaces.

So, basically, if we can exploit the theories of special relativity and time dilation more expansively, then astronauts will not have to age to death while traveling the space. But, yeah, even if they successfully get to another planet in only one week or so, it will be like 100 years or even more for other people on the earth.

Thus, you've got wrong conceptions about time traveling here..

With our current technological levels and understanding of physics, the only way to time travel to the past would be to create a space that can receive information from the future, and of course equipment that can manipulate that space. Once achieved, information can only be sent as far back as the moment the equipment was first turned on, or first made suitable enough to receive information transmitted into that space. Of course, this means you cannot travel back in time to meet your young grandfather who was running from the bombs in WWII.

Of course, to transcend that, we will need better ways to manipulate physics...
